antecedent (oh)
[Date: 1300-1400; Language: Latin; Origin: , present participle of antecedere, from ante- ( ANTE-) + cedere 'to go']
formal an event, organization, or thing that is similar to the one you have mentioned but existed earlier
::historical antecedents
antecedents [plural] formal the people in your family who lived a long time ago
-synonym ancestors ancestors
technical a word, phrase, or sentence that is represented by another word, for example a pronoun
-- antecedent adj
